Taylor by decision is my best bet. Taylor has won her last nine fights by decision, including three bouts with Amanda Serrano and two against Chantelle Cameron. Pili also isn't an easy fighter to put away, and Taylor won't be chasing a knockout even if she is dominating the fight.

Covers COVERS INTEL: Taylor's last nine victories have all come by decision, with her most recent stoppage coming against Rose Volante in March 2019.

Taylor has participated in 21 world-title fights and has repeatedly faced elite opposition, while Pili is making a massive step up in class. Pili's undefeated record deserves respect, but only two of her 12 victories have come inside the distance. Pili owns slight height and reach advantages, but Taylor's championship experience and proven ability against elite competition represent a much larger edge.
